StockPilot's restock planner no longer ships with anonymous read access to route plans; auth is now required by default. Planner exports default to redacted machine serials. The forecast API's default TLS floor was raised, and plaintext fallback removed. Default session lifetime shortened from 24h to 2h. Webhook signatures are verified by default; unsigned payloads are dropped and logged. No migration script — operators upgrading from 3.1.x must review overrides. New installs start with the following default configuration values.

config for bahop-baduf:
[kasion]
team = lamath
access_code = ac_d807e5
host = kasion.paliqcloud.corp
port = 4000
owner = julix.tamvan
peer = frair.qorvelsoft.local

New starter day-one checklist — Hollowbrook Labs reception. Confirm ID and photo on file. Issue visitor lanyard until permanent badge prints. Walk starter to Bay 4 lab, shared with the Perristone instrumentation team. Explain: lab is joint space, keep aisles clear, sign the equipment log at the door. Perristone staff have their own entry; ours use the keypad on the north door. Current keypad code follows.

staff pass of tajog-bahap = bdg-GTUUI-82661

Handover note — office move, Tellisford to Granmere House

Hi Priya,

Taking over from me on the move: the filing cabinets from the third floor go on Tuesday's van, locked, with keys in the sealed envelope I left in the dispatch drawer. The Arbour Freight crew knows the loading sequence, but double-check they strap the server rack last and unload it first. Keep the signed inventory sheet with you, not in the van. The driver gets this confidential hand-over instruction at pickup:

dispatch memo: the istwyn norwyn courier leaves the lamael kaswyn briwyn tamix jorael gorix zoreth holir ledger at gate 3079 under passcode 677723

Ticket: Vaultling lockout blocking Skylark incremental rebuilds

While reviewing PR 412 for the Skylark static site pipeline, I found the incremental rebuild step cannot fetch the cache-signing secret because the Vaultling instance sealed itself after last night's node restart. Full rebuilds work but take forty minutes, which defeats the point of the incremental path. Please verify the unseal procedure in the attached diff matches our policy before merging. For completeness, the recovery passphrase is included below.

unlock words, fawig-bagef: olidor-holir-istox-holath-tamys-quenion-giliel